It may not feel like spring has sprung, but one Vancouver restaurant is pulling out all the stops for its classic Cherry Blossom Afternoon Tea, and since BC's weather is sorely lacking right now , it may be just the thing you need.

Notch8 at the Fairmont Hotel is accepting reservations for select times from Thursday to Sunday from now all through the Vancouver Cherry Blossom Festival. Here, immersed in a pink-and-white dreamscape of cherry blossoms, you'll find a yummy banquet of white-chocolate scones, assorted sandwiches, fruit preserves, cakes, and a cotton candy tree, of course.

Brunch aficionados and tea lovers alike can sip their way through the carefully curated beverage selection, which includes tea-infused cocktails, sake, and other spirited delights.

Herbivores can opt for Notch8's vegetarian menu, and kid-friendly options are available for little ones as well.

The whole spread costs $74 each (or $37 for anyone under 12) and reservations are highly recommended — this is a Vancouver tradition , after all. If you want to get fancy at home, you're also able to order the spread for pickup.

Need some more convincing to treat yourself this spring? Notch8 will plant one tree for every afternoon tea sold, so you can feel good about splurging a little.
